Published on Jul 22, 2012

As central banks around the world introduce measures to try to fend off the deepening financial crises, there are growing concerns Asia, the global growth engine, may also fall victim.

To look more closely at this Business Today's host Whitney Fitzsimmons recently caught up with ANZ's chief Asia economist Paul Gruenwald in Singapore.
